What is a Solar Battery Bank?

A solar battery bank is a storage system that allows you to store the energy produced by your solar panels for later use. Instead of sending excess energy back to the grid, you can store it and use it when the sun isn’t shining, ensuring you have access to power 24/7. The solar battery bank acts as a buffer between the solar panel system and your household or business needs, making it an essential component for anyone looking to harness the full potential of solar energy.

Benefits of a Solar Battery Bank:

Energy Independence: You won’t rely on the grid as much, reducing your dependence on external power sources. Cost Savings: By storing energy, you can utilize it during peak hours when electricity rates are higher, lowering your energy bills. Emergency Power Backup: In case of power outages, a solar battery bank ensures you have power to keep essential appliances running. Environmentally Friendly: Storing solar energy reduces reliance on fossil fuels, contributing to a greener planet.

1. Safety and Stability

Thermal Stability and Low Flammability Risk (LiFePO4 Chemical Systems) Modern solar battery banks typically use Lithium Iron Phosphate (LiFePO4) technology. LiFePO4 is known for its remarkable thermal stability and low flammability risk. Unlike other lithium-ion battery types, LiFePO4 batteries have a lower chance of catching fire or overheating, making them an excellent choice for safe energy storage. Whether you’re using your battery in the heat of summer or the chill of winter, the battery is designed to withstand a broad temperature range and maintain optimal performance.

Built-in Circuit Breakers and Over-Charging/Over-Discharging Protection A well-designed solar battery bank comes with built-in circuit breakers to prevent electrical failure. These protective measures reduce the risks associated with overcharging or over-discharging the battery, ensuring the longevity of the system and reducing the possibility of safety issues.

Use Cases for Solar Battery Banks

1. Home Applications

For homeowners, a solar battery bank can provide a range of benefits, from lowering energy costs to providing emergency backup power. Here are a few scenarios where a solar battery bank can make a significant difference:

Peak and Valley Tariff Strategy: By using an app to control the charging and discharging of your solar battery, you can take advantage of time-of-use electricity rates. This feature helps you charge the battery during off-peak hours (when energy rates are lower) and discharge during peak hours (when energy rates are higher), significantly reducing your electricity expenses.

Emergency Backup Power: In the event of extreme weather or power outages, a solar battery bank can provide essential power to keep your lights on and ensure that basic appliances remain operational. The temperature-adaptable range (from -20°C to 60°C) ensures that the system will function efficiently, regardless of climate conditions.
